Message :that is just a weak point in these cranks. There is not much material at that particular joint in the crank.

One of the reason I know that doing that machining to widen the stock rod journal is not a good idea. Any material you take away from the "meat" or "cheek" of a crankshaft in a critical area such as a rod journal you are only doing yourself harm. The issue is how the oil system works & harmonics with these crankshafts. Balanced right and even line honed properly with the adequate clearances made...the crankshaft is still going to have a good bit of harmonics being generated. The only safe way to somewhat eliminate these frequencies being produced is to infact run a harmonic style damper that does the job in a good enough manner where it allows the engine to stay together.
